Eglu Go Chicken HousesThe Eglu was one of, if not the first, plastic hen house to be sold in the UK. It was a complete change from the wooden chicken houses that had gone before. Many people fell in love with these plastic chicken houses looking like UFOs in the garden but they've other significant benefits beyond style. Wooden chicken houses inevitably have tiny crevices and cracks, which are ideal hiding places for pests such as red mite. Plastic chicken houses are very easy to keep clean in comparison to wooden coops. The Eglu Go has one large door at the back which allows easy access to the roosting bars, nesting area and droppings tray. Simply slide the droppings tray our, empty into the compost bin and rinse with a hose. Plastic chicken coops do not require maintenance as wooden chicken houses do. No more annual painting with preservatives and replacing rotting boards. Obviously plastic is waterproof and draught-proof. Wood, being a natural material, tends to expand when wet and shrink when dry, which can cause gaps allowing wind to whistle through the coop. Chickens can cope with cold weather but draughts are very bad for them. The Eglu Go provides twin walled insulation as well as draught free ventilation to keep your chickens warm in the winter and cool in the summer. The Eglu Go is designed, according to the manufacturer, to house up to 4 medium hens but we'd suggest 3 would be better. If you're looking to house more than 3 medium hens we'd suggest you check out the Eco Chicken Ark. The Eco Ark is manufactured from the recycled plastic waste collected from farms. The Eglu Go comes complete with everything you need to get started. It has plastic roosting bars and a discreet nesting area which can be filled with straw or shredded paper.
